Who funds Homeward?

Homeward is funded by 22 grantmakers, led by The Community Foundation Inc ($976K), Virginia Nonprofit Housing Coalition ($347K), United Way of Greater Richmond ($238K). In total, IRS Form 990 filings record $2.6M in grants to Homeward between 2020–2024.
